How they compare
Algeria currently reports 85,666 1000 USD against 77,771 1000 USD in France, a difference of 7,895 1000 USD.
That makes Algeria's figure about 1.1 times France's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 20 shared years of data; in 1999 it was France ahead.
Algeria ranks 30th and France ranks 33rd of 168 countries.
France has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
The database contains data on the bilateral trade flows in roundwood, prim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world. The main types of primary forest products included in are: ro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further. The definitions are available.
